> I would like to know if Diffie Hellman and AES (Rjindael) are protected by
> a patent, and if any licensing is required. I am developing a small
> production line (100 units) of an encrypted cell phone TTY (for the deaf)
> unit.

Rijndael, as an AES candidate, was required to state a guarantee that it
would be royalty-free.

The Diffie-Hellman patent expired (I believe) in September 2000. If I
understand correctly, then this must also be freely available.

> Diffie Hellman will be used to exchange the keys for the symmetric
> algorithm (AES - Rjindael). Overall I need to know if DH and AES are
> patended, and if any licensing fees are requried. If they are patented,
> which firms hold the patents, and how much is their licensing fee?

As above. Rijndael -> definitely no fee required. Diffie-hellman -> I'm
less sure, but I'm almost certain that no fee is required.
